Blobs... They are cute and want to give you hugs. But you don't like hugs, you're a monster.

If you can, play with a gamepad, it'll feel a lot better.
You can rebind keys in the launcher.

Keyboard:
- Left/Right arrow to move.
- Up arrow to jump.
- Left Ctrl to attack (1 damage).
- Space to dash (2 damages on the ground, 3 in the air).
- R to restart.
- Escape to quit.

XBox 360 pad:
- Left stick to move.
- A to jump.
- X to attack (1 damage).
- B to dash (2 damages on the ground, 3 in the air).
- R to restart.
- Escape to quit.
